Output cdaf1866e913f4b85e74545b604717540548649ee494fa26fd9aa3dc31c45827:10

value
116778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48a427dc8689ea457f0e73efa14cdd2552e84d95 OP_EQUAL
address
38K7E6Qwe9qRLu1QQBqzYDfzA5FJtQAYTM
transaction
cdaf1866e913f4b85e74545b604717540548649ee494fa26fd9aa3dc31c45827
confirmations
317276
spent
true